How does a child become a compassionate social being if it does not know vulnerability? If it does not understand how much something can hurt? In vivid imagery, Valerie Fritsch tells the story of a trauma that resonates through generations. Alma and Friedrich have a child who cannot feel pain. Constantly worried about their son, Alma incessantly monitors his physical well-being. Alma finds solace in her elderly grandmother, who begins to speak after a lifetime of silence: about war, flight, hunger, and deprivation. With the child on her lap, who knows no pain, Alma sits by the old woman's bed, who wishes for nothing more than to overcome her own suffering. And in her grandmother's stories, she finds an explanation for the feelings of guilt, powerlessness, and lostness that have accompanied her throughout her life.
